Afghanistan currently imports about 800 MW of electricity from neighboring Iran, Tajikistan, Turkmenistan and Uzbekistan. This costs the country between $250 and $280 million annually. Afghanistan's western provinces have long purchased electricity from . Afghanistan purchases as much as 150 MW of electricity from Tajikistan. Lithium-Ion Battery Arrays Modern systems. . ONU KABUL: ISO OFF-GRID HYBRIDATION PV-DIESEL CONTAINER 125 KW PEAK PV / 350 KW ION LITIO BATTERIES. The United Nations headquarters in Kabul now has a safe source of energy, after entrusting its project to Spanish companies.
